![]() ![]() Travel Secure is open 5:00am to 10:00pm, seven days a week. Travel Secure is located in T2 Departures next to Check-in Counter C. ![]() This protective layer keeps your bags from theft, tampering, rough handling and more, so you can fly with the ultimate peace of mind. If you require luggage wrapping, Secure Travel ensures that items such as luggage, backpacks, boxes, large parcels, wheelchairs, prams and many more are protected before, during and after your flight. You can also find storage lockers in the At Terminal T4 Car Park on the ground floor. Items such as carry on luggage, suitcases, baby car seats, prams, sporting equipment, instrument cases, bikes and more can all be stored here.īaggage Storage operates 6am – 12:00am, seven days a week.
